Ovation Data Appoints Mark Bashforth as New CEO

HOUSTON, Feb. 7, 2022 /PRNewswire/ Ovation Data, a leading data management service company, is pleased to announce the appointment of Mark Bashforth as new Chief Executive Officer (CEO). ....

'We defer a lot of things:' Cuts recommended in Greenwich's proposed municipal budget


We defer a lot of things: Cuts recommended in Greenwich s proposed municipal budget

Greenwich residents Roman and Nicole Josiger catch some sun at Roger Sherman Baldwin Park on a sunny day last May. Improvements to the park are a major priority of First Selectman Fred Camillo but the BET Budget Committee has recommended cutting the item from this year’s budget and having it be done another year in the future.File / Tyler Sizemore / Hearst Connecticut MediaShow MoreShow Less

A fence blocks off the contaminated section of playing field at Western Middle School in 2019. An $8 million allocation in the budget will be cut if the BET Budget Committee’s recommendation is approved. The cut is being recommended because the needed DEEP and EPA approvals are not immediately forthcoming and a price for the remediation has not been established.
